Republicans That Broke Ranks and Voted to Acquit Bill Clinton - and what happened to them

Posted on 02/06/2020 3:32:49 PM PST by cotton1706

John Chafee (RI) Article I: NG; Article II: NG - Died in October '99; succeeded by son Lincoln, who then became a Democrat

Susan Collins (ME) Article I: NG; Article II: NG - Still in office

Slade Gorton (WA) Article I: NG; Article II: G - Defeated by Maria Cantwell in 2000

Jim Jeffords (VT) Article I: NG; Article II: NG - Became an independent in 2001, chose not to run in 2006 - succeded by Bernie Sanders

Richard Shelby (AL) Article I: NG; Article II: G - Still in office

Olympia Snowe (ME) Article I: NG; Article II: NG - Reelected in 2000 and 2006; Declined to run for reelection in 2012

Arlen Specter (PA) Article I: NG; Article II: NG - Primaried in 2004 but was renominated and reelected with the help of George W. Bush, became a Democrat 2009, defeated in Democrat primary for reelection in 2010

Ted Stevens (AK) Article I: NG; Article II: G - Reelected in 2002; Defeated by Mark Begich in 2008

Fred Thompson (TN) Article I: NG; Article II: G - Declined to run for reelection in 2002; ran for president in 2008, then supported John McCain

John Warner (VA) Article I: NG: Article II: G - Reelected in 2002; declined to run for reelection in 2008
